Dryocopus: Regions, Art & Measurement

Dryocopus is a genus of large powerful woodpeckers, typically 35–45 cm in length. It has representatives in North and South America, Europe, and Asia; some South American species are endangered. It was believed to be closely related to the American genus Campephilus, but it is part of a different lineage of woodpeckers altogether (Benz et al., 2006)
